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region
Heavy Equipment Mechanics in Chatham, Georgia play a crucial role in repairing and maintaining heavy machinery used in construction, mining, and other industries. - Entry-level Heavy Equipment Mechanic salaries range from $35,000 to $45,000 per year - Mid-career Heavy Equipment Technician salaries range from $45,000 to $60,000 per year - Senior-level Heavy Equipment Specialist salaries range from $60,000 to $85,000 per year The history of Heavy Equipment Mechanics in Chatham, Georgia dates back to the early 20th century when the need for skilled mechanics grew with the expansion of industrial sectors in the region. Over the years, the role of Heavy Equipment Mechanics has evolved to include advanced diagnostic tools, computerized systems, and specialized training programs to keep up with the technological advancements in heavy machinery. Current trends in the field of Heavy Equipment Mechanics in Chatham, Georgia include a focus on environmentally friendly practices, preventive maintenance strategies, and the integration of telematics for remote equipment monitoring and diagnostics.
